Haiti stands out as having been the first country with a black majority to have declared its independence as a republic in this part of the world. To this day, Haiti is the last stronghold of the French language within a mostly Spanish and English speaking area. The country has had to endure more than its share of political turmoil under the infamous rule of Papa Doc and still remains vulnerable to natural disasters, especially during the hurricane season between June and November. In spite of all this, Haiti harbors a large number of classified UNESCO World Heritage sites, among which the impressive Sans-Souci Palace.
Haiti is one of the poorest countries in the region and mostly survives on the production and export of coffee but also engages in the more lucrative production of coca. The agricultural sector is what most Haitians live on and it employs two thirds of the population. Fishing also turns out to be a popular yet still developing field of activity in Haiti.

Area: 27, 750 km2
Density: 355/km2
Population : 10,1 million inhabitants
Life expectancy : 61 years
Languages: Haitian Creole, French
